Предварительные компиляции шаблонов Handlebars.js в Windows Глядя на документацию Handlebars.js для предварительной компиляции. Инструкции для OSX. Это можно сделать и в Windows? Если это так, когда говорят "установить node и npm", то "node" ссылается на " node.js"? Ответ 1 Установите Node.js для Windows отсюда: http://nodejs.org/download/. Запустите в командной строке: npm install handlebars -g Теперь вы можете использовать следующий синтаксис в командной строке: handlebars <input> -f <output> где <input> - это исходное имя файла шаблона, а <output> - это имя файла шаблона, предварительно скомпенсированного. Пример: handlebars person.hbr -f person.js Ответ 2 В визуальной студии у вас есть 2 варианта: 1), используя преобразование пучка из System.Web.Optimization 2), используя событие postbuild в visual studio (требуется nodejs) см. Gist Ответ 3 Кажется, что ASP.NET Web Tools 2012.2 имеет встроенную поддержку руля (из блога Scott Hanselman): Синтаксис Выделение для языковых шаблонов на стороне клиента в редакторе HTML, например: CoffeeScript Усы Рули JsRender
Ответ 1 Установите Node.js для Windows отсюда: http://nodejs.org/download/. Запустите в командной строке: npm install handlebars -g Теперь вы можете использовать следующий синтаксис в командной строке: handlebars <input> -f <output> где <input> - это исходное имя файла шаблона, а <output> - это имя файла шаблона, предварительно скомпенсированного. Пример: handlebars person.hbr -f person.js
Ответ 2 В визуальной студии у вас есть 2 варианта: 1), используя преобразование пучка из System.Web.Optimization 2), используя событие postbuild в visual studio (требуется nodejs) см. Gist
Ответ 3 Кажется, что ASP.NET Web Tools 2012.2 имеет встроенную поддержку руля (из блога Scott Hanselman): Синтаксис Выделение для языковых шаблонов на стороне клиента в редакторе HTML, например: CoffeeScript Усы Рули JsRender